Aluminium Windows
Aluminium windows are an elegant modern and sleek choice for any home. They're available in a wide range of colours, finishes and styles. They're easy to clean and require minimal upkeep. They're also more environmentally friendly and recyclable than their timber counterparts.
A touch of modern style to your Aylesbury home is simple using aluminium windows. Aluminium windows are slim and will complement any opening glass. This will allow you to get the most of natural light.
They are among the most sought-after window systems on the market. They are available in a variety of sizes and shapes, with options for fixed or sashed configurations for casement windows, bays, gables, French windows and more.
They are also incredibly energy efficient and energy efficient, with Origin using Aerogel technology to enhance their insulation capacity. This is a super-insulating material and your home will be up to 60 percent more comfortable than if you had windows with a single glazing.
This will result in a substantial decrease in your energy bills. They are also more durable than wooden windows, and they can be treated with an anti-corrosion coating.
Another significant feature of this system is that it has a flush frame and casement, which provides a clean and elegant appearance. This is crucial because it stops protrusions and overlaps in sections that could appear messy and make your home appear messy.
You can also pick from a broad range of colours for your aluminium windows, with a myriad of RAL colours to select from. This lets you customize the color of your new windows to suit your individual tastes.

Aluminium Bifold Doors
A bifold door can be an excellent way to improve the aesthetics of your house. These doors are designed to let in more light and give stunning views. They can transform your living space and let your garden breathe.
The most well-known kinds of bifold doors comprise uPVC as well as timber and aluminium. They are available in a variety of styles, colours, and designs. Choosing the right material can be a significant decision in the process of updating your home.
Aluminium is a well-known choice as it provides an attractive aesthetic, and is also durable and highly secure. This makes it a good option for homeowners in Buckinghamshire and beyond.
It also provides an excellent insulation that helps reduce your energy bills and keep your home warm and cosy throughout the winter months. Aluminium is also one of the most affordable options for bifold doors. This makes it a good choice for homeowners with tight budgets.
Aluminium bifolds also have a benefit: they can be customized to meet your specific requirements. This is especially beneficial in cases of special needs like wheelchair or pushchair accessibility.
The systems come with a variety of handles and even three star diamond locking rings. They are backed by a 20-year warranty. These systems comply with PAS 24 as well as Secured by Design regulations. This gives you peace of brain when you're away from your home.
Origin's bifold aluminum door system blends style and performance. These doors feature slim sightlines and U-values as low as 1.2 W/m2K. That means they're both pleasing to the eye as well as thermally efficient.
They're also available in a variety of colours to complement your home, and can be enhanced with various hardware options. They're extremely easy to keep clean, so they can be kept looking beautiful for a long time to be.

Aluminium Sliding Patio Doors
Aluminium sliding patio doors can add luxury and elegance to your home. They have slim frames and large glass panels that allow sunlight to flood into the space. They are also sleek and modern which can be utilized in new properties or to refresh older ones.
You can pick from a variety of styles, colours and hardware options to make them blend with your home and add your personal style. You can choose from a panel count, an opening configuration and color to create an outdoor sliding door that is perfect for your Aylesbury home.
Aluminium is 3.5x stronger than uPVC. This makes it ideal for locking doors in the front and the rear. It isn't likely to warp, Replacement double glazing rot or Replacement Double Glazing twist when exposed to the elements. It is also less likely to fade or stain than uPVC and will last for a long time, without deteriorating in appearance or performance.
A premium aluminium patio door is durable, weatherproof, and low maintenance. It will perform at a consistent level and can be constructed with sightlines as thin as 20mm in certain cases (our Original Artisan Slider OS-20).

Aluminium Front Doors
Aluminium doors in Aylesbury are an excellent option to stand out and add modern style to your home. These sleek doors can transform your home's look and help maximize the sunlight that comes into your property. They are also available in a variety of colors that will complement your home's style and character.
Aluminium is 3.5 times stronger than upvc repairs and up to 40 times stronger than wood, making it a strong, durable and long-lasting product that won't break down or rot when exposed to the British weather. This means that aluminium is an excellent choice for insulated Replacement double glazing glazing front doors, since it can help increase the efficiency of your home and reduce the carbon footprint.
Aluminium doors are robust enough to guard your family against burglars and thieves. This will give you peace of mind knowing that your home is secure from unwanted visitors. A variety of options can be added to doors, such as a multipoint locking system as well as concealed shoot bolts.
There are plenty of options when it comes to selecting the best color for your front door made from aluminium in Aylesbury. You can choose from a variety of colours to match your personality and your home's style or a bold and minimalist Anthracite Gray to enhance the style of your home.
Composite front doors are made out of a mix of durable materials that are press-pressed and then joined to create a sturdy and reliable door. This makes it one of the strongest and the most efficient doors available. They are also resistant to damage due to the GRP (Glass Reinforced Polymer) skin.
A lot of composite front doors are designed to offer the option of a low threshold that will seamlessly connect your house to your garden. This can be especially beneficial for people who use wheelchairs or with restricted mobility as it allows them to easily get to their property without having to take a ramp or step.
Composite front doors also have the advantage of being able to stand up to fluctuations in temperature and humidity, which can be problematic for wood. This is because moisture can get into wood grain, which could cause warping as well as changes in shape over time.
